How Many Geopolitical Zones Do We Have In Nigeria
Nigeria is a Federal Republic comprising 36 States and its Federal Capital Territory, Abuja [35] [36]. The states are grouped into six geopolitical zones, the North Central (NC), North East (NE), North West (NW), South West (SW), South East (SE) and South (SS) .

What Are The 3 Regions In Nigeria?
Nigeria was granted full independence in October 1960, as a federation of three regions (northern, western, and eastern) under a constitution that provided for a parliamentary form of government. Who Created The First State In Nigeria?
The first state creation exercise was undertaken by the regime of Yakubu Gowon in 1967. What Is The First University In Nigeria?
The University of Ibadan (UI) is a public research university in Ibadan, Nigeria. The university was founded in 1948 as University College Ibadan, one of many colleges within the University of London. Who Created Geopolitical Zone In Nigeria?
The Federal Republic of Nigeria is divided into six geopolitical zones, commonly just called zones.
